DnD Classes are the mechanical heart of characters in Dungeons and Dragons. While your race and background carry equal weight in who your character is, your class defines what your character does. Understanding how to build and play a class effectively is the most important part of building an effective DnD character.

Listed below are Handbooks on the various classes, exploring the nuances and tricks to get the most out of each. To that end we not only go over the features and options of each class, but put those ideas into practice by showcasing example builds.

More recently, the world of magic has seen a rise in the use of technology to glamorize magic tricks. Digital effects, holograms, and augmented reality have all become tools in a magician's arsenal, allowing them to create even more stunning and immersive experiences for their audiences. These advancements in technology have not only glamorized magic but have also expanded the possibilities of what can be achieved, pushing the boundaries of the art form.
